Halloween will look different this year due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
Various events will be held in the county and surrounding areas.
Northeastern Technical College will have a Halloween Drive-Thru from 5-9 p.m. on Thursday, October 29 at its various campuses. They are NETC Marlboro Campus, 1120 Oakwood Street in Bennettsville; NETC Cheraw Campus, 1201 Chesterfield Highway in Cheraw (the drive-thru will be in the parking lot located off Tech Road); NETC Pageland Campus, 815 South Pearl Street in Pageland; and NETC Dillon Campus, 2204 Highway 301 South in Dillon.
The City of Bennettsville Department of Tourism, Parks, and Recreation; Marlboro County Parks and Recreation; and Marian Wright Edelman Public Library for a socially distant and safe, special community Drive-Thru Trunk or Treat from 3-5 p.m. Oct. 31.
The five locations are in Bennettsville at the Courthouse Square; in Blenheim at the Wade H. Prince Recreation Center; in Clio at Bennett Park; in Wallace at Wallace Elementary Middle School; and McColl at McColl Elementary Middle School.
Families and community members are invited to decorate their car windows and dress up in their costumes!
Trunks will be lined up six feet apart from each other. As they stay inside their vehicles, community businesses, organizations, and volunteers will bring the goodies to them.
